What it comes down to is this:

1. Were you lucky enough to have found the right Genesis for a good price? Mod it (stereo or amp, depending), grab a flash cart and enjoy.

2. Are you willing to invest the time and money into fiddling with the tech of an emerging scene? Grab a DE10-nano and all necessary components and get to work.

3. Do you just want something pretty you can flash cfw onto and fill with ROMs/cores so you can play old games without lag? Pre-order the Mega Sg (but also pick up a controller).
